Perceived Temperature

▣ What Is “Perceived Temperature”? .  Perceived temperature refers to the temperature that people actually feel, which takes into account not only the air temperature but also factors such as wind and humidity. .  In other words, even if the air temperature is the same, stronger winds or higher humidity can make it feel colder
